About this ebook

When newspaper columnist Monroe Donovan receives an obituary listing a future date as the date of death, she blows it off as an error. But after a second one comes in, she senses something more is at play. Her suspicions are confirmed when a victim sharing the name of the ‘deceased’ is found murdered—on the predicted date.

Detective Lane Brody sees Monroe as a suspect, accusing her of hiding a connection to the latest victim, while Monroe can't deny the attraction between herself and the unhappily married Detective.

In her quest for the truth, Monroe stumbles into the clutches of the killer, and she can only hope Detective Brody stops suspecting her and starts looking for her—before her name is the next to appear in the obits.

A suspenseful drama, Death Notice has a light brush of romance over a detective story where the victims keep on popping up in Monroe's Obituary Column. Having been jilted for a Barbie look-alike, Monroe no longer has tender feelings for Adam, but he can still make her life miserable. Detective Brody brings a new element into Monroe's life, but being part of his investigation makes it difficult for them to pursue the attraction that flows between them. After all, he is already married. The story is well written and suspenseful. However, I did find the back and forth between the characters in the book a little confusing, especially as it usually happened mid-chapter. The book does, however, end on a positive note leaving the way forward to a sequel. I received this book for free from eBook Discovery. I voluntarily post this review. This is my honest review.
